【问题标题】:Netbeans autocomplete not working on new projectsNetbeans 自动完成功能不适用于新项目
【发布时间】:2016-05-26 11:22:00
【问题描述】:

我已经在 Netbeans 工作了大约 6 个月,一切正常......但是,今天早上,我开始了一个新项目,由于某种原因,无法使跨文件自动完成工作。

我在一个 .JS 文件中定义了一些全局变量,以及一些函数。

在另一个 .JS 文件中,我尝试引用全局或调用函数,自动完成不起作用。哎呀,我完全正确地写下了函数,当我 ctrl + 单击它时,它不会带我进入声明。

两个文件都在同一个项目中,都链接到我的 Index.html。

我试过删除缓存,没用。 我打开了较旧的项目(我上周工作的项目),全局变量和跨文件编写的函数都是可见的....

知道该怎么做吗?

编辑: 显然文件名存在问题。如果文件的名称是“config”、“config2”、“aaaaaconfig”,则 Navigator 不会将其中的任何内容识别为声明的内容......如果我将完全相同的文件命名为“blabla”它开始工作...再次将其重命名为“config”并再次停止...

【问题讨论】:

    标签: javascript netbeans autocomplete


    【解决方案1】:

    好的,所以在纠结了很长时间之后,我想通了......显然 .js 文件的名称中不能有“config”。把它作为答案,以便其他人可以找到它。任何语言都有可能出现此问题,这就是大多数 PHP 编码人员遇到问题的原因......BDConfig 是用于数据库连接的 PHP 文件的一个非常标准的名称。

    【讨论】:

      猜你喜欢
      • 2012-01-24
      • 2019-08-25
      • 2018-02-12
      • 1970-01-01
      • 1970-01-01
      • 2014-12-04
      • 2012-07-27
      • 2018-01-13
      • 1970-01-01
      相关资源
      最近更新 更多